A professional-grade microscope
🔍 Key Specifications:
Magnification: Continuous zoom from 7× to 50×, thanks to the built-in objective lens (0.7×–5.0×)
Eyepieces: WF10×/22–23 mm wide-field for comfortable viewing
Trinocular Head: 45° inclined, 360° swivel, permits both eyepiece viewing and camera integration simultaneously
Camera Adapter: Comes with a 0.35× (some listings say 0.5×) CTV lens, enabling synchronized zoom between eyepieces and camera
Illumination: Integrated 144‑LED ring light, adjustable brightness, low glare, dust-resistant
Base & Build: Large, heavy-duty alloy stand ensures stability during fine work
🛠️ Why It’s Excellent for Repair Techs:
Wide zoom range lets you inspect small circuits and larger board sections effortlessly
Trinocular arm adds the flexibility to connect cameras or screens for documentation or teaching
Solid lighting, stability, and portability make it ideal for tasks like BGA reballing, IC soldering, and microscopic board checks.
⚙️ Typical Applications:
Mobile phone motherboard/BGA chip soldering
Laptop PCB and fine electronics work
Quality assurance inspections and educational demonstrations
